Chinese Language Tutoring for Athletic Students: Bridging the Gap Between Sport and Scholarship304


The vibrant world of athletics in China presents a unique challenge for many young athletes. While dedication to training and competition consumes a significant portion of their time, the importance of academic achievement, particularly in mastering the Chinese language, remains paramount. This necessitates a specialized approach to language learning, tailored to the demanding schedules and unique needs of these student-athletes. This essay explores the specific challenges faced by athletic students learning Chinese, the effective tutoring strategies that can address these issues, and the crucial role of personalized learning in their academic success.

One of the primary difficulties faced by these students is the limited time available for academic pursuits. Intense training regimes, competitions, and travel often leave little room for traditional classroom learning. Many athletic programs prioritize physical development, leading to a potential imbalance between athletic and academic dedication. This time constraint necessitates a highly efficient and targeted approach to Chinese language acquisition. Simply attending regular classes may not suffice; a more personalized and flexible learning environment is crucial.

Another challenge lies in the nature of athletic training itself. Physical exertion and the demanding nature of athletic schedules can lead to fatigue and reduced cognitive capacity. This means that traditional methods of language learning, which often involve long periods of passive listening or rote memorization, may prove less effective. Instead, tutoring methods should incorporate active learning strategies that maintain engagement and minimize cognitive overload. Shorter, more frequent sessions, focused on specific skills and vocabulary relevant to the student's needs, can be far more productive.

The specific learning needs of athletic students also vary greatly depending on their sport, level of competition, and personal learning styles. A swimmer, for example, might require vocabulary related to aquatic sports, while a basketball player might focus on terminology relevant to their game. A personalized tutoring program should carefully assess the student’s individual needs and tailor the curriculum accordingly. This includes not only vocabulary and grammar but also the development of communication skills relevant to their social and academic contexts.

Effective tutoring for athletic students learning Chinese requires a flexible and adaptive approach. The tutor must be willing to work around the student's training schedule, offering sessions at times that best suit their availability. This might involve early morning sessions, late-night tutorials, or even online tutoring via video conferencing to accommodate travel schedules. The tutor should also possess a deep understanding of the pressures and demands faced by student-athletes and be able to foster a supportive and encouraging learning environment.

The curriculum itself should be carefully structured to maximize learning efficiency. Instead of focusing on comprehensive grammar explanations, the tutor should prioritize practical application and communicative competence. Role-playing scenarios, simulations of everyday conversations, and interactive exercises can significantly improve language acquisition. The use of multimedia resources, such as videos, podcasts, and online games, can also enhance engagement and cater to different learning styles.

Furthermore, the tutor should integrate cultural aspects of the Chinese language into the learning process. Understanding Chinese culture is crucial for effective communication and can enrich the learning experience. Exposure to Chinese music, films, and literature can broaden the student's understanding of the language and its cultural context, making learning more engaging and meaningful. This can also help the student build confidence in their ability to use the language in authentic situations.

Technology plays a crucial role in facilitating effective tutoring for athletic students. Online learning platforms offer flexibility and accessibility, allowing students to access learning materials and complete assignments at their convenience. Language learning apps and software can provide supplementary practice and reinforcement outside of tutoring sessions. The tutor can utilize these technological tools to track the student's progress, personalize the learning experience, and provide timely feedback.

The role of the tutor extends beyond simply teaching the Chinese language. They act as a mentor and support system, helping the student manage their time effectively, balance their academic and athletic commitments, and develop strategies for overcoming challenges. Building a strong rapport with the student is crucial for creating a positive and productive learning environment.

In conclusion, successful Chinese language tutoring for athletic students requires a multifaceted approach that considers the unique challenges and opportunities presented by their demanding schedules and athletic pursuits. By employing flexible scheduling, personalized curriculum design, effective teaching methodologies, and leveraging technology, tutors can effectively bridge the gap between sport and scholarship, enabling these dedicated athletes to achieve academic excellence alongside their athletic achievements. The key lies in creating a supportive and adaptable learning environment that empowers these students to thrive both on and off the field.

Ultimately, the investment in effective Chinese language tutoring for athletic students is an investment in their future, equipping them with the linguistic skills necessary for academic success, personal growth, and potential opportunities in a globalized world.
